Employment Separation Agreement
"I need an Employment Separation Agreement for a senior software developer who is leaving amicably to join a non-competing company on March 15, 2025, with standard confidentiality provisions but no non-compete restrictions."
1. Parties: Identifies and defines the employer and employee entering into the agreement
2. Background: Outlines the context of the employment relationship and the reason for separation
3. Definitions: Defines key terms used throughout the agreement
4. Termination Date: Specifies the official end date of employment and final working day
5. Separation Payments: Details all payments to be made, including final salary, notice period, and statutory entitlements
6. Tax Treatment: Specifies how various payments will be treated for tax purposes
7. Return of Company Property: Lists company property to be returned and timeline for return
8. Confidentiality Obligations: Outlines ongoing confidentiality requirements post-employment
9. Mutual Release: Contains mutual releases from future claims, subject to applicable law
10. References and Communications: Specifies the nature of references and internal/external communications about the separation
11. Continuing Obligations: Identifies which employment contract obligations survive termination
12. General Provisions: Standard boilerplate clauses including governing law, entire agreement, and amendments
1. Non-Compete and Non-Solicitation: Used when post-employment restrictions are required to protect business interests
2. Outplacement Services: Included when the employer is providing career transition support
3. Equity and Share Options: Required when the employee has share-based compensation that needs to be addressed
4. Garden Leave: Included when the employee will be paid but not required to work during notice period
5. Redundancy Provisions: Used when the separation is due to redundancy, including additional entitlements
6. Intellectual Property Assignment: Important for roles involving creation of IP or when specific IP needs to be clarified
7. Ongoing Cooperation: Used when employee's assistance may be needed for transition or future matters
8. Medical Benefits Extension: Included when continued health benefits are being offered
9. Legal Fees: Added when employer is contributing to employee's legal costs for reviewing the agreement
1. Schedule A - Calculation of Payments: Detailed breakdown of all payment components including statutory entitlements
2. Schedule B - Company Property List: Itemized list of company property to be returned
3. Schedule C - Confidential Information: Specific definition and examples of confidential information
4. Schedule D - Share Option Details: Details of treatment of share options, vesting schedules, and exercise periods
5. Appendix 1 - Deed of Release: Formal release of claims document
6. Appendix 2 - Certificate of Independent Legal Advice: Confirmation that employee received independent legal advice
